Abstract
A few compositions in the valence compensated
system Ba1–xLaxTi1–xMnxO3 were synthesized by
solid-state ceramic method to study the effect of co-doping
lanthanum and manganese in equimolar amounts on
dielectric behavior of BaTiO3. Compositions with x £ 0.10
have shown solid solution formation. Compositions with
x £ 0.05 are found to have tetragonal structure at room
temperature while composition with x = 0.10 is cubic.
Plots of relative dielectric constant, er versus temperature
for composition with x = 0.01 show dielectric anomalies
around 376 ± 2, 264 ± 2 and 179 ± 2 K which correspond
to cubic to tetragonal (TC–T), tetragonal to orthorhombic
(TT–O) and orthorhombic to rhombohedral (TO–R) transition,
respectively, similar to BaTiO3. Curie temperature has
been found to decrease with increasing concentration of
lanthanum and manganese simultaneously in barium titanate.
The broadening in the dielectric peak at cubic to
tetragonal (TC–T) transition temperature increases with
increasing x. For x = 0.10, only one anomaly at 100 K is
observed in its er versus T plots. The observation of this
single anomaly may be due to pinching effect of the substitutions
on the three phase transitions.
